Jesse Anderson, 84

Jesse Roger Anderson, 84, of New Boston embraced the loving arms of Jesus on Nov. 20, 2012, at SOMC Hospice. Jesse was born in Fullerton, Ky. on Sept. 24, 1928, the son of Virginia and Guy Anderson. He grew up in the Portsmouth area with his brothers Tracy and Charles and sister Barbara.

Jesse was a veteran of the Army Air Force in World War II. He became a devoted Christian and earnestly passed these beliefs on to his family and friends. Jesse was a child of the Great Depression years and learned ‘to make do’ with very little. While visiting with his grandmother in Kentucky, he lost the nickel she had given him for the ferry ride back to Ohio. He found a log which he used to help him get back across the river.

He carried that same pragmatic sensibility coupled with a wonderful sense of humor, throughout his life. Jesse is survived by six children Michael, Donald, Patricia Sue, Roger Paul, Rhonda and Brenda,

12 grandchildren and six great grandchildren. One grandchild preceded him in death.

His belief in God and love for his family was always apparent.

Timothy Liles, 59

Timothy M. Liles, 59, of Sciotoville, died Monday, Nov. 19, 2012, at the Southern Ohio Medical Center. Born on March 22, 1953, in Portsmouth, he was a son of Audrey Hook Liles and the late Larkin Liles. Tim was a 1971 graduate of East High School, a 1973 graduate of Scioto Technical College, and was a member of the Sciotoville Boat Club for many years. He was a former employee of the Norfolk and Southern Railroad for 13 years and most recently employed as a water treatment operator for the City of Portsmouth for 20 years. Surviving are his wife, Kristin Felts Liles, a son, Max Liles of Sciotoville, a daughter, Lindsey (Lionel) Hamilton of Hamilton of Rarden, his mother, Audrey Liles of Sciotoville, two brothers, Phil (Gayle) Alenne of Georgia and Gary (Judy) Liles of Virginia; and four grandchildren, Alaina, Alexandra, Magdylan, and Cooper.
